The Brinkmann All In One barbecue grill is a very innovative concept. When used as a smoker it works great. The temperature is very easy to maintain by simply adjusting the flow of gas as well as the air intake. One thing we noticed is when it’s a little windy the burner can periodically blow out. The way to solve this is turn up the gas but this gets the grilling temperature higher as well so you need to monitor it more.
As a grill it does not work as well as when you are smoking with it. It still works but just not as well. We find that we have to turn the burner up quite hot to get the meat grilled the way we like it. You can also run these grills in charcoal mode instead of with the propane. This works pretty good too but calls for more cleanup. It all comes down to personal taste and just how involved you want to be in the whole grilling process.
We have fried turkeys in it and this is where the Brinkmann All In One really shines. The burner on this grill is quite powerful, really. You can heat up several gallons of oil in no time and really put out some delicious meals. One thing to remember with this grill is it does not come with a propane tank on it. This will be an added expense but not a big one. Maybe $20 or $25 for a new one. As long as you keep enough gas in it you won’t have any problems but you need to monitor this. I have run out a couple of times in the middle of grilling and smoking.
Overall this is a great bargain for the money. Brinkman makes quality grills and this one is no exception. Highly recommended.

The Brinkmann 852-7080-V charcoal smoker and barbecue grill is a very nice entry level product indeed. The price is pretty good as well for the amount of smoking and grilling capability you get. And my opinion is that once you smoke your meal you will not go back to using a grill. One thing we found is that prepping the meat first as well as controlling the temperature is important to the success of your smoked meal.
One of the negative features of this barbeque smoker is it is built a little flimsy, but really what can you expect for the low price. Mine was shipped to me in a beat up box and the lid is slightly bent. It doesn’t affect performance but I feel it could stand up to more if it was built better. Though to be fair, the price would be higher.
And the heat is somewhat hard to control until you get used to it. As stated above this is pretty important with a smoker so I’d like to see some improvement here. Using charcoal complicates things but there could be a better way to accomplish this.
If you have more money to spend you should opt for a Weber but this smoker and grill will BBQ your food just fine. This is a good product to get your feet wet with smoking your meat which is why I called it a nice entry level machine.
